Elder Ambakederimo comments on NDC formation in Bayelsa

Bayelsa

By Samuel Oyadongha, Yenagoa

Elder Joseph Ambakederimo, convener of the South South Reawakening Group (SSRG), has expressed his views on the recently formed Nigerian Democratic Congress (NDC), suggesting that the party may face challenges gaining widespread support in Bayelsa State and the Niger Delta.

At a press conference in Yenagoa on Wednesday, Ambakederimo stated that the NDC’s formation is linked to political ambitions in the Bayelsa West Senatorial District. He highlighted the importance of respecting established political arrangements between Sagbama and Ekeremor Local Governments, which have historically guided representation in the district.

Ambakederimo emphasized that political initiatives should focus on promoting governance and development in the state. He described the NDC as a smaller political party and encouraged collaboration among leaders to maintain peace and stability in Bayelsa.

He also advised that political actors support existing governance efforts and work towards the overall development of the state, urging all parties to prioritize constructive engagement over political rivalry.

The Elder’s comments reflect ongoing discussions about political developments in Bayelsa West as new parties emerge and the local political landscape evolves.
